Following consecutive weekends on the road, men's soccer hosts the Whits

TACOMA, Washington – Following consecutive weekends on the road, the Puget Sound men's soccer team is back in Tacoma to host Whitman and Whitworth this weekend in Baker Stadium (Sept. 24-25). Both games kickoff at 2:30 p.m.
 
The strong start
Puget Sound began the season unbeaten through its first six games of the season, all of which were non-conference. The Loggers nearly matched the start of the 2019 season – that Puget Sound team went unbeaten through the season's first seven games.
 
Crazy eights
Eight Loggers have scored at least one goal so far this season. Stuart Methner and Graham Hall are the only Loggers with multiple goals – two, apiece.
 
Keep on keeping on
Ryan Saunders has been in goal for every minute of the season thus far. He is the only Northwest Conference goalkeeper with a GAA under 1.00 (0.88). He is also the NWC leader in saves (40) and save-percentage (.851). Saunders was named the NWC Student-Athlete of the Week for defense Sept. 13. 
 
Start of conference
The Loggers suffered their first loss of the season in the first NWC game of the season. Willamette beat the Loggers, 2-1, in Oregon (Sept. 17). Puget Sound earned a point in the NWC standings by tying Linfield, 1-1, the following day.
 
Scouting Whitman (4-3-1, 1-0-1 NWC)
The Blues began the NWC season with a scoreless tie against George Fox, and a 1-0 win over Pacific. Jacob Burrill is the team's leading scorer with three goals, and Edwin Romero has attempted a team-high 20 shots (two goals). Three different goalies have made multiple starts this season, and they combine for a 1.00 GAA.
 
Scouting Whitworth (3-2-2, 1-0-1 NWC)
Like the Blues, the Pirates tied George Fox (2-2), and beat Pacific by a goal (2-1). Beckett Arthur is the team's leading scorer with four goals, and four other Pirates have multiple goals this season. Arthur and Jamie Rodriguez are tied for the team-lead for assists (3). Three goalies have made at least one start for a combined GAA of 1.71.
